WebAfrica has announced that they will be launching their own free gaming service, which offers it’s ADSL clients to the “FreeZone” to game online. This service will not affect ADSL clients of WebAfrica‘s monthly cap, thus saving dedicated gamers a lot of bandwidth a month to spend on other internet activity.
